Former Indian national football team captain Gurdev Singh Gill was felicitated in New Delhi today for his outstanding contribution to Indian football. Minister of State (I/C) for Youth Affairs & Sports Col. Rajyavardhan Rathore presented him a shawl, memento and a cheque of Rs. 5 Lakh on the occasion.

The felicitation ceremony was organised as Shri Gurdev Singh Gill was away in Canada when Prime Minister Shri Narendra Modi felicitated the former Indian national team captains that played in the Asian Games. The felicitation of the India captains by the Prime Minister was organised during the FIFA U–17 World Cup India 2017 on October 6 in New Delhi earlier this year.

Speaking after the felicitation ceremony Shri Gurdev Singh said he is happy with the promotion of football in the country as the FIFA U-17 World Cup has attracted a lot of attention throughout the country especially among youth and school students. He expressed his gratitude to the government for felicitating former football players.

A winner of Arjuna Award, 67-year-old Gurdev Singh captained the Indian football team at the 1978 Bangkok Asian Games.
